Key Responsibilities
- check_circleManage and administer delivery of Red Cross services to military members, veterans, and families
- check_circleBuild relationships with military leadership, community organizations, and partners
- check_circleEnsure consistent delivery of SAF and IS U.S. services to all clients
- check_circleCoordinate services with military treatment facilities and VA hospitals
- check_circleDevelop and manage budgets and expenditures for programs and services
- check_circleMonitor and report on program outcomes and results to ensure accountability
- check_circleConduct outreach through command meetings, briefings, and presentations
- check_circleManage volunteer engagement program, including recruitment, training, and supervision
